Edward I [a] (17/18 June 1239 – 7 July 1307), also known as Edward Longshanks and the Hammer of the Scots, was King of England from 1272 to 1307. Concurrently, he was Lord of Ireland, and from 1254 to 1306 he ruled Gascony as Duke of Aquitaine in his capacity as a vassal of the French king.

  6. 17 de may. de 2024 · A half fee in Hoddesdon remained in the hands of the Bohuns until the death of the last Humphrey de Bohun in January 1372–3, when it passed to his elder daughter Eleanor, who married Thomas of Woodstock Duke of Gloucester and died in 1399.

  7. Hace 6 días · Another of the co-heirs of Eva de Braose was Humphrey de Bohun, son and heir of her daughter Eleanor by Humphrey, son and heir of Humphrey de Bohun Earl of Hereford. From Humphrey, Eleanor's son, who was returned as lord about 1284, the manor descended in 1298 to his son Humphrey.
